❓ WA Parliamentary Question on Notice 6256 investigates expenditure and funding allocated to research, innovation, and science projects within agencies under the Minister for Local Government; Heritage; Culture and the Arts for the years 2017-2021. The response details funding distribution across universities, government agencies, private organisations, Cooperative Research Centres, and other categories.

(1) Can the Minister advise for each portfolio agency within their responsibilty, what expenditure was incurred in supporting external and internal research, innovation and/or science related projects for the years 2017-18 and 2018-19? (2) Can the Minister advise for each portfolio agency within their responsibilty what funding has been allocated towards supporting external and internal research, innovation and/or science related projects for 2019-20 and 2020-21? (3) For each of (1) and (2) can the Minister provide a break down of expenditure/funding between the following recipient categories: (a) Universities; (b) State government agencies; (c) Private organisations; (d) Cooperative Research Centres; and (e) All Other Categories?
